DOG SHOW

HUTT KENNEL CLUB

YESTERDAY'S AWARDS

There was a large attendance last evening at the annual show of the Hutt Valley. Kennel Club, which is being concluded today. The judges are Mr. D. T. Sinclair, of Napier, for sporting dogs, terriers, and toys, and Mr. R. Watson, of Lower Hutt, for all non-sporting breeds and bull terriers.
